@xlt-group/xlt-region
Version:
102 lines • 2.86 kB
JSON
{
"name": "@xlt-group/xlt-region",
"version": "1.0.7",
"private": false,
"author": {
"name": "wei pengCheng"
},
"keywords": [
"vue2",
"region",
"city",
"area",
"address",
"行政区域"
],
"main": "dist/city-region.umd.min.js",
"exports": {
".": {
"import": "./dist/city-region.common.js",
"require": "./dist/city-region.umd.min.js"
},
"./no-street": {
"import": "./dist/city-region-no-street.common.js",
"require": "./dist/city-region-no-street.umd.min.js"
}
},
"dependencies": {
"@xlt-group/area-data": "^1.0.9",
"core-js": "^3.8.3",
"vue": "^2.6.14"
},
"devDependencies": {
"@babel/core": "^7.21.4",
"@babel/eslint-parser": "^7.21.3",
"@babel/preset-env": "^7.22.5",
"@commitlint/cli": "^17.4.4",
"@commitlint/config-conventional": "^17.4.4",
"@esbuild-kit/cjs-loader": "^2.4.2",
"@vue/cli-plugin-babel": "~5.0.0",
"@vue/cli-plugin-unit-jest": "^4.5.19",
"@vue/cli-service": "~5.0.0",
"@vue/test-utils": "^1.2.2",
"babel-core": "^7.0.0-beta.41",
"babel-jest": "^27.0.6",
"babel-preset-env": "^1.6.0",
"chai": "^4.3.4",
"commitizen": "^4.3.0",
"commitlint-config-cz": "^0.13.3",
"cross-env": "^7.0.3",
"cz-customizable": "^7.0.0",
"eslint": "^8.37.0",
"eslint-config-alloy": "^3.10.0",
"eslint-plugin-vue": "^9.10.0",
"husky": "^8.0.3",
"husky-hook": "^1.3.0",
"jest": "^29.5.0",
"jest-serializer-vue": "^3.1.0",
"js-conditional-compile-loader": "^1.0.16",
"jsdom": "15.2.1",
"jsdom-global": "3.0.2",
"prettier": "^2.8.4",
"sass": "^1.63.3",
"sass-loader": "^13.3.2",
"vue-eslint-parser": "^9.1.1",
"vue-jest": "^3.0.7",
"vue-template-compiler": "^2.6.14"
},
"browserslist": [
"> 1%",
"last 2 versions",
"not dead"
],
"husky": {
"hooks": {
"commit-msg": "commitlint -e $HUSKY_GIT_PARAMS"
}
},
"config": {
"commitizen": {
"path": "node_modules/cz-customizable"
}
},
"publishConfig": {
"access": "public",
"registry": "https://registry.npmjs.org/"
},
"sideEffects": false,
"volta": {
"node": "14.21.3"
},
"scripts": {
"serve": "vue-cli-service serve --mode dev",
"build": "vue-cli-service build",
"lint": "eslint . --ext .vue,.js,.ts,.jsx,.tsx --fix",
"prettier": "prettier --write .",
"format": "prettier --write \"./**/*.{html,vue,ts,js,json,md}\"",
"no-street-lib": "vue-cli-service build --target lib --no-clean --mode dev --name city-region-no-street ./src/components/index.js",
"lib": "vue-cli-service build --target lib --mode prod --no-clean --name city-region ./src/components/index.js",
"build:lib": "npm run no-street-lib && npm run lib",
"test": "vue-cli-service test:unit --coverage"
}
}